Description:
Hamamelitannin, with the CAS number 469-32-9, is a naturally occurring polyphenolic compound primarily derived from the leaves and bark of the witch hazel plant (Hamamelis virginiana). It is characterized by its complex structure, which includes multiple hydroxyl groups contributing to its antioxidant properties. Hamamelitannin exhibits a range of biological activities, including anti-inflammatory, antimicrobial, and astringent effects, making it valuable in both traditional medicine and modern cosmetic formulations. The compound is soluble in alcohol and water, which enhances its applicability in various formulations. Additionally, its ability to interact with biological membranes and proteins underlines its potential therapeutic uses. Due to its natural origin, hamamelitannin is often considered a safer alternative to synthetic compounds in skincare and medicinal products. Overall, its diverse properties and applications make hamamelitannin a subject of interest in both pharmacological and cosmetic research.
